Health nurses and officials in Morocco protest

On Tuesday, the nurses and health technicians launched a national strike as part of a progressive protest program called for by the movement of nurses and health technicians in Morocco.

The movement had called in a previous communication to prepare for the success of the protest program, and announced another strike on 9 and 10 January next, which will be accompanied by a national sit-in with overnight in front of the Ministry of Health headquarters in Rabat.

Nurses and health technicians demand fair compensation for occupational hazards, considering the risk is the same, and the creation of a national body that immunizes the profession from intruders and traffickers' health.

They also stressed the necessity of creating a reference for competencies and professions to define their duties and responsibilities, improving the conditions for promotion, employing all unemployed graduate nurses, and rejecting all forms of contracting, stressing the necessity of redressing the victims of Decree 2-17 535.
